at89s51单片机实验——定时计数器t0(编辑修改稿)内容摘要:
,0x4f, 0x66,0x6d,0x7d,0x07, 0x7f,0x6f,0x77,0x7c, 0x39,0x5e,0x79,0x71,0x00}。 unsigned char second。 unsigned char tcount。 void main(void) { TMOD=0x01。 TH0=(6553650000)/256。 TL0=(6553650000)%256。 TR0=1。 tcount=0。 second=0。 P0=dispcode[second/10]。 P2=dispcode[second%10]。 while(1) { if(TF0==1) AT89S51单片 机实验及实践教程 82 { tcount++。 if(tcount==20) { tcount=0。 second++。 if(second==60) { second=0。 } P0=dispcode[second/10]。 P2=dispcode[second%10]。 } TF0=0。 TH0=(6553650000)/256。 TL0=(6553650000)%256。 }。at89s51单片机实验——定时计数器t0(编辑修改稿)
相关推荐
A,02H,KN2 CLR TR0 LJMP DKN KN2: CJNE A,03H,DKN MOV SEC,00H MOV A,SEC MOV B,10 DIV AB MOV DPTR,TABLE MOVC A,@A+DPTR MOV P0,A MOV A,B MOV DPTR,TABLE MOVC A,@A+DPTR MOV P2,A MOV KEYCNT,00H DKN: JNB SP1
程序框图 图 6. 汇编源程序 ORG 0 START: MOV R2,8 MOV A,0FEH SETB C LOOP: MOV P1,A LCALL DELAY RLC A DJNZ R2,LOOP MOV R2,8 LOOP1: MOV P1,A LCALL DELAY AT89S51单片机实验及实践教程 39 RRC A DJNZ R2,LOOP1 LJMP START DELAY:
、 ZD6的导通,被箝位在比 C41负电压高约 (二极管压降和稳压值 )的负电位上。 同时正反馈支路 C44 的充电电压经 T3反馈绕组 , R78, Q15的 b、 e 极等效电阻, R74 形成放电回路。 随着 C41 充电电流逐渐减小, Ub 电位上升,当Ub电位增加到 Q15的 b、 e极的开启电压时, Q15再次导通,又进入下一个周期的振荡。 Q15饱和期间,
便于扩展。 使用者可给 Dreamweaver 安装各种插件,使其功能更强大。 使用者若有兴趣,还可自己给 Dreamweaver 制作插件,使 Dreamweaver 更适应个人的需求。 ASP 概述 ASP(Active Server Pages)是微软公司开发的一套服务器端脚本运行环境。 ASP 语言结构简单 ,易学易懂 ,应用非常广泛,利用 ASP技术开发网站的人数在不断增加。
添加新的种类部分包含一个文本控件和一个选择控件。 其中选择控件是用所有已经存在的类别列表进行填充的,包括特殊类别 Top level ,该类别表明当前类别是处于类别层次结构中的最顶层。 代码如下: 先用一个记录集来填充父类别选择控件: set RSCategories = (select CategoryName from LibCategories order by CategoryName)
务检索相同的行,然后基于原检索的值对行进行更新时,会 发生丢失更新。 如果两个事务使用一个 UPDATE 语句更新行,并且不基于以前检索的值进行更新,则在默认的提交读隔离级别不会发生丢失更新。 2. 编程语言部分( C/C++/C) 问: 进程和线程 答: 一般进程被定义为一个程序运行中的实例。 进程有两个部分组成 1. 系统内核对象(进程控制块) 2. 运行空间(包跨运行所需的代码,数据和资源